High Temperature Industrial Boiler Market Size
The global high temperature industrial boiler market was valued at USD 8.9 billion in 2024 and is expected to reach USD 13.8 billion by 2034, growing at a CAGR of 4.5% from 2025 to 2034. The increase in industrial activities combined with the accelerated pace of urbanization in emerging economies will significantly boost the demand for advanced heating technologies. The implementation of government policies aiming at improving energy efficiency, particularly in developing countries, will accelerate the adoption of new boiler technologies. Moreover, the increasing population will also boost the demand for water and space heating systems, leading to business expansion.
For instance, in 2024, the Canada government proposed new regulations which focus on limiting carbon emissions specifically from oil and gas upstream operations. The framework aims to reduce GHG emissions by 35% relative to the 2019 figures by the year 2030. This plan also includes tax benefits aimed at lowering emissions and a cap-and-trade model to foster emission reduction in the fossil fuel industry.

High Temperature Industrial Boiler Market Trends
Stringent government regulations targeting greenhouse gas emissions along with extreme weather conditions are expected to significantly drive growth in the industry. Ongoing investments in economic infrastructure will strengthen industry prospects as companies seek cleaner, more reliable heating solutions to meet evolving environmental and regulatory standards.
The positive outlook toward industrial development coupled with rising demand for advanced heating units will accelerate the business landscape. Growing industrialization and shift toward efficient steam generation technologies will support long-term expansion. These trends position the sector for steady growth owing to rising priority toward performance, sustainability and operational resilience by the industries.
For reference, in 2025, the Federal clean energy incentives announced an investment of USD 235 billion toward the U.S. manufacturing. These initiatives will draw private investment, strengthen energy independence and further develop new technologies. Furthermore, the federal funding will positively impact the job opportunities within the country.
